Subtract 42/63 from 25/4
1st number: 6 1/4, 2nd number: 42/63
25/4 - 42/63 is 67/12.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 63 is 252
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 252 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 63 = 252,
25/4 = 25 × 63/4 × 63 = 1575/252 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 63 × 4 = 252,
42/63 = 42 × 4/63 × 4 = 168/252 - Subtract the two like fractions:
1575/252 - 168/252 = 1575 - 168/252 = 1407/252 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 67/12
